The location flaunts several beautiful beaches, parks and routes., and home to 6,500 citizens in the town itself, and over 14,000 in the instant area.

In the wintertime, Parry Noise has a successful snowmobiling, ice fishing, skiing and snowshoeing industry. The lakes usually freeze by January, and snow abounds in the location! In the summertime the area swells with cottagers and visitors, that have actually uncovered the appeal and friendliness of the area. The Museum on Tower Hill or the West Parry Sound Museum was started by regional chroniclers who nurtured it to its present state. The gallery holds numerous artefacts that were associated with trading and settlement in the region (Parry Sound attraction). The museum's objective is to preserve and interpret the core social styles that sculpted the West Parry Audio Area out of a sturdy Canadian landscape and discovers modern subjects pertinent to today's areas

The tower on Tower Hillside is a several floor steel structure at the top of Tower Hill that gives a bird's-eye view of Parry Sound, click here to find out more the train trellis and the bordering bays and rivers. As it is an open air tower, it can get a little bit weird as you climb to the top.


Stockey Centre for the Carrying out Arts residences a large doing arts centre as well as the Bobby Orr Hall of Popularity. Parry Sound weather. The HOF is an interactive hockey museum showcasing pictures, memorabilia and artefacts from the life of Bobby Orr, a Parry Audio native. One can discover Orr's NHL rings, several of his prizes and awards, NHL and Amateur jerseys, the background of his occupation and a range of interactive games associated with hockey
